Sash repair services involve the assessment and restoration of window sashes to improve functionality and appearance. This process typically includes repairing or replacing damaged or rotted wood, re-glazing cracked or broken glass, and restoring the sash’s structural integrity. Skilled service providers may also address issues such as sticking sashes, drafts, or difficulty opening and closing windows. Proper sash repair can help extend the lifespan of existing windows and restore their original performance, contributing to a more comfortable indoor environment.
Many problems that sash repair services address are related to aging, weather exposure, or improper maintenance. Over time, window sashes can develop rot, warping, or damage to the framing, which can compromise the window’s ability to seal properly. This can lead to drafts, heat loss, and increased energy costs. Additionally, broken or cracked glass panes can pose safety hazards and diminish the window’s aesthetic appeal. Sash repair helps resolve these issues by restoring the window’s structural and functional components, often preventing the need for full window replacement.

The overview below groups typical Sash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Linn,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Sash Repair - Repair costs typically range from $150 to $400 per sash, depending on the extent of damage or deterioration. For example, simple sash repairs in West Linn may cost around $200.
Full Sash Replacement - Replacing an entire sash can cost between $300 and $700 per unit, influenced by the window size and material. Larger or custom windows t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Hardware and Lock Repairs - Fixing or replacing sash hardware or locks generally falls within $50 to $150 per item. Costs vary based on the type and complexity of the hardware involved.
Emergency or Specialized Repairs - Urgent or specialized sash repairs can range from $200 to $600, depending on the scope and materials needed for the repair. Local pros provide estimates based on the specific situation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of sash repair services are available? Local service providers can address issues such as sash window repair, replacement of damaged components, and restoration of functionality to improve window performance.
How do I know if my sash windows need repair? Signs include difficulty opening or closing, drafts, broken cords or pulleys, and visible damage or warping of the sash or frame.
Are sash repairs suitable for historic or older windows? Yes, many professionals offer restoration services that preserve the original design while improving performance and durability.
What materials are used in sash repair? Common materials include wood, vinyl, and aluminum, selected based on the window’s design and the repair needs.
